Consider this Sweetpotato Breakfast Bake as a budget-friendly way to feed your family with plenty of leftovers for days to follow. Full of eggs, bell peppers and turkey sausage, it’s a surefire crowd-pleaser that’s also loaded with shredded sweetpotatoes. According to the American Diabetes Association, sweetpotatoes are a “diabetes superfood” because they’re rich in vitamins, minerals, antioxidants and fiber, all of which are good for overall health and may help prevent disease.
Sweetpotato Breakfast Bake
Servings 12
Prep Time 10 minutes mins
Cook Time 15 minutes mins
Ingredients
- Nonstick cooking spray
- 1 cup sweetpotatoes shredded
- 1/2 cup cooked turkey sausage crumbles or cooked turkey bacon
- 1/4 cup green onions sliced
- 1/2 cup bell pepper diced
- 9 eggs beaten
- 1/2 cup cheddar cheese shredded
- 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
Instructions
- Heat oven to 400 F. Spray 13-by-9-inch baking dish with nonstick cooking spray.
- Evenly spread sweetpotatoes, sausage or bacon, green onions and bell peppers in dish. Pour eggs carefully into baking dish. Sprinkle shredded cheese and black pepper over eggs.
- Bake 15 minutes.
- Slice into 12 pieces and serve hot.
